Recap: Nuggets dominate the 4th quarter and defeat the Kings 128-110 behind 31 Will Barton points

Photo by Rocky Widner/NBAE via Getty Images

The Denver Nuggets get a feel-good win against the Sacramento Kings 128-110 as they win their fourth straight. Michael Malone also secured his 300th win as a Nugget against the team that fired him years ago. He joins Doug Moe and George Karl as the only Nugget coaches in the 300 win club. This game was close for much of the contest until Denver blitzed Sacramento in the fourth quarter. They outscored them 36-23 in the fourth as both sides of the ball clicked late in the game.

Nikola Jokic did not record a shot until the 4:40 mark in the first, but he ended the night by scoring 25 points, 12 rebounds, and 9 assists on 9-15 shooting. The MVP of this game was Will Barton. He scored a season-high 31 points on 11-17 shooting and 3-6 from beyond the arc. He looked comfortable and energetic all night so hopefully, he can bottle the spirit he provided tonight and translate it towards the rest of the season. The Nuggets scored 10 or more threes for the 20th straight time this season which is now a franchise record, and they also creep within one game of the Mavericks for the 5th seed. Denver’s next task will be against this same Kings squad on Saturday at 7:00 PM MT.

1st Quarter

Score: 35-25 Nuggets

Scoring leaders: Barton - 9, Sabonis - 7

2nd Quarter

Score: 63-58 Nuggets

Scoring leaders: Sabonis - 19, Jokic/Barton - 15

3rd Quarter

Score: 92-87 Nuggets

Scoring leaders: Sabonis - 29, Barton - 25

4th Quarter

Score: 128-110 Nuggets

Scoring leaders: Sabonis - 33, Barton - 31

Stat leaders

Points: Sabonis - 33

Rebounds: Sabonis - 14

Assists: Jokic - 9

Silent hero of the game: JaMychal Green - 12 points, 3 rebounds, 2 assists, and 1 block in 15 minutes. His physical minutes at the end of the 3rd and early in the fourth completely changed the tide of the game
